Is the valence of Fe variable?
As a transition element, iron has the same outermost electronic configuration as the remaining metals in its group. As a result, the iron ion has either two or three positive charges, that is, variable valencies – Fe2+ and Fe3+.
In Iron [II] sulfate or ferrous sulfate, i.e., FeSO4, The valency of iron is two.
